Redian新闻
>
累计误差怎么怎 么 这 么 大 ?
avatar
累计误差怎么怎 么 这 么 大 ?# Computation - 科学计算
m*n
1
long double u=0, qq=0;
for(j=n;j>=1;j--){
qq=(-n+j-1.)/j*((1.5-j)/(1.5-j+p))*((Mu[0]-1.5+j)/(Mu[0]+j))*(1+qq);
u=(-n+j-1.)*(1.5-j)*(Mu[0]-1.5+j)/(j*(1.5-j+p)*(Mu[0]+j))*(1+u) ;
{printf("%8.15f %8.15f \n",
(double)(qq),(double)
(u));}
}
者 个 程 序 , 如 果没 有 累 计 误 差 , 最 后 算 出 的qq和 u 应 该 是 一 样
。, 但 是 我 用 如 下 方 法数 值 算 出 的 结 果 却 差 远 了 。 qq已 经 完
全 偏 离 了 准 确 值 。
long int n=70, p=35;
long double u=0, qq=0, Mu[0]=5.2666495553474018;
我 在 sun公 司 超 级 计 算 机 buster上 采 用 长 双 精 度 计 算。
相关阅读
logo
联系我们隐私协议©2024 redian.news
Redian新闻
Redian.news刊载任何文章,不代表同意其说法或描述,仅为提供更多信息,也不构成任何建议。文章信息的合法性及真实性由其作者负责,与Redian.news及其运营公司无关。欢迎投稿,如发现稿件侵权,或作者不愿在本网发表文章,请版权拥有者通知本网处理。